Students who are in first grade are starting to become familiar with school routines and procedures. To build on this, I want to allow my students to be able to access the materials that they need without needing to rely on the teacher.
Organizational bins give students the ability to get what they need on their own. Each item on my list will help organize a different part of the classroom. The paper bins will store both writing paper and construction paper for student use during writing and art. The calm color bins will help organize our classroom library. The large paper bins will hold manipulatives for math.
